Output fa3d6b68f2f95c675a71fdd0c4cd6c6a7bb36dafa3f632b116f4a79f33381118:0

value
508609
script pubkey
OP_0 OP_PUSHBYTES_20 c8a67bd9f2177ac573725df7cc666355e9ba931d
address
bc1qezn8hk0jzaav2umjthmucenr2h5m4ycaqlsy9s
transaction
fa3d6b68f2f95c675a71fdd0c4cd6c6a7bb36dafa3f632b116f4a79f33381118
confirmations
380
spent
true